The latest officially reported population of Chad was 20,299,123 in 2024 vs 2,337,423 people in Lesotho in 2024. In 2026, based on the adjusted UN estimation, the current Chad's population is 21,893,857 people compared to 2,396,633 in Lesotho.

Population statistics:

  • Chad's population is 9.14 times bigger than Lesotho's.
  • Chad is ranked the 64th most populous country in the world, while Lesotho is the 143rd.
  • The countries together account for 0.29% of the world: 0.26% for Chad vs 0.03% for Lesotho.
  • For the last 10 years, Chad has had an average growth rate of +3.65% per year vs +1.17% in Lesotho.
  • Since 2006, the population of Chad has increased from 10.7M people to 21.9M (104.5% growth), while Lesotho has grown from 1.95M to 2.4M (23.2% growth).

From 2006 to 2016, the population of Chad increased by 4,408,231 people (a 41.2% growth), while Lesotho gained 185,359 people (a 9.53% growth).

For the next 10 years, from 2016 to 2026, Chad gained 6,779,202 people (a 44.9% growth), while Lesotho's population increased by 266,211 people (a 12.5% growth).

Chad was ranked 76th most populous country in 2006 and is 64th in 2026. Lesotho was ranked 144th in 2006 and ranked 143rd now.

The UN's World Population Prospects forecasts that in 24 years (in 2050) Chad's population will grow by 79.5% to 39,299,495 people with a rank change from 64th to 52nd. The population of Lesotho will increase by 25.2% to 2,999,457 people and rank change from 143rd to 141st.

Chad is projected to reach its peak in 2100 at 70.9M people compared to the peak of 3.33M people in 2083 for Lesotho.

Over the last 10 years, 88.7% of the population change in Chad is from natural causes (a gain of 5,253,964 people) and 11.3% is from migration (a gain of 672,204 people). In Lesotho 84.2% is from natural causes (a gain of 315,836 people) and 15.8% is from migration (a loss of 59,457 people).

As of 2024, 1,269,673 residents or 6.3% of the population were not native-born in Chad, compared to 15,039 people or 0.6% in Lesotho.
